Civilians Trapped in Kachin’s Bhamo Plead for Help

Writer's picture: Saw Kyaw OoSaw Kyaw Oo

Several civilians trapped in fighting between the Myanmar military and the Kachin Independence Army (KIA) in Bhamo Township were injured when an artillery shell hit a monastery where they were taking refuge on Tuesday.

They have asked aid organizations to help evacuate them down the Irrawaddy River to Mandalay.

A volunteer helping displaced civilians told The Irrawaddy on Tuesday: “We received a request today from residents taking refuge in Theintawgyi Monastery. They said some people were injured by artillery and that they are fleeing the town by boat.”
